Answer: the weight of each bags are 1.85kg,
1.85kg and 3.05 kg
Step-by-step explanation:
Total weight of the three bags is
6 3/4 kg. Converting to decimal, it becomes 6.75
kg.
Two of them have the same weight. Let X
represent the bags of equal weight. Their total
weight would be 2x. The third bag is heavier
than each of the bags of equal weight by 1 1/5
kg. Converting to decimal, it becomes 1.2kg. It
means that the weight of the third bag would be
x + 1.2
Therefore, for the three bags,
2x + × + 1.2 = 6.75
3x = 6.75 - 1.2 = 5.55
x=5.55/3=1.85
Weight of the third bag is
1.85+1.2=3.05kg
